Business & Governmental Consulting Work - Ronda founded InfoVision Systems (1984) a successful corporate consulting practice in strategic planning, survey research, and program evaluation. Her main consulting practice included strategic planning for cities, counties, national and international corporations, and arts organizations. She was co-founder of the Cultural Tourism Collaborative of Ventura County, California and a Keynote presenter for regional cities, governing bodies, economic development boards and hospitality industry requesting her research/evaluation expertise in master planning, cultural tourism, and targeted "smart growth" within a sustaining service to community residents.
Cultural Tourism - Specifically Ronda's company was hired by such cities as Santa Barbara, Solvang, Dallas/Ft Worth, Oxnard, Ventura, Monterey for tourism analysis and development. Ronda was keynote speaker to large County/City/Lodging consortium in economic analysis and development in the early 2000's. She was marketing consultant for the Ojai Music Festival overseeing donor and board development, strategic event marketing, PR and advertising.
Corporate Clients - In her earlier years, she conducted research for: Panasonic Japan, the Mentor Corporation, Medical Planning Associates; the Vice Chancellor for Development and The Organizational Research Institute at TCU, Fort Worth; and as a Consultant with Laventhol & Horwath Health Division in the late 80's. In addition, her firm was hired to evaluate company market mix strategy and customer/employee quality evaluation programs including the Ojai Valley Inn and Spa (a Crowne holding) in the late 90's.

​Art Works and Galleries:
​
Ronda has been a recognized working artist/poet and social commentary visionary. In the 90's she was part of the prestigious and juried Ojai Studio Artists Tour, creating and producing large scale social commentary and performance art works as well as ceramic sculpture and the Beatrice Wood series (See some of her art works in online galleries on her main website here. Her pieces have been shown in galleries in Texas, California, and New York, with many of her works in private collections.
